North Carolina's humid summers and mild winters mean algae and mold love to grow on your home. Rain and pollen also contribute to a dirty exterior. The coast brings salt spray, while inland areas deal with dust and tree debris. These factors all affect how often you need cleaning and what kind of cleaning is best. Pressure washing uses high-pressure water to blast away dirt. Power washing uses hot water for tougher jobs. Both remove grime, but power washing is more intense. We choose the right method for your North Carolina home's needs.
